diff --git a/IRaCIS.Core.Application/Service/TrialSiteUser/TrialService.cs b/IRaCIS.Core.Application/Service/TrialSiteUser/TrialService.cs index afbd6f493..fb9068fe8 100644 --- a/IRaCIS.Core.Application/Service/TrialSiteUser/TrialService.cs +++ b/IRaCIS.Core.Application/Service/TrialSiteUser/TrialService.cs @@ -135,14 +135,14 @@ namespace IRaCIS.Application.Services // 到时候 策略授权 统一改 归类 if (!(_userInfo.UserTypeEnumInt == (int)UserTypeEnum.APM || _userInfo.UserTypeEnumInt == (int)UserTypeEnum.ProjectManager || _userInfo.UserTypeEnumInt == (int)UserTypeEnum.SuperAdmin)) { - throw new BusinessValidationFailedException("仅PM/APM可以操作!"); + throw new BusinessValidationFailedException("只有PM/APM拥有操作权限!"); } if (trialAddModel.Id == Guid.Empty || trialAddModel.Id == null) { if (await _trialRepository.AnyAsync(u => u.TrialCode == trialAddModel.TrialCode)) { - throw new BusinessValidationFailedException("Same Trial ID already exists."); + throw new BusinessValidationFailedException("已经存在相同的项目编号。"); } var dbMaxCode = await _trialRepository.Where(t => t.CreateTime.Year == DateTime.Now.Year && t.TrialType == trialAddModel.TrialType).Select(t => t.Code).DefaultIfEmpty().MaxAsync(); @@ -197,13 +197,13 @@ namespace IRaCIS.Application.Services if (!await _repository.AnyAsync(u => u.Id == trialAddModel.Id && (u.TrialStatusStr == StaticData.TrialInitializing || u.TrialStatusStr == StaticData.TrialOngoing))) { - throw new BusinessValidationFailedException("项目初始化或者进行中时 才允许操作"); + throw new BusinessValidationFailedException("项目状态只有处于:初始化或者进行中时,才允许操作。"); } // 判断项目Id 是否已经存在 if (await _repository.AnyAsync(u => u.TrialCode == updateModel.TrialCode && u.Id != updateModel.Id)) { - throw new BusinessValidationFailedException("Same Trial ID already exists."); + throw new BusinessValidationFailedException("已经存在相同的项目编号。"); } @@ -453,7 +453,7 @@ namespace IRaCIS.Application.Services else { - return ResponseOutput.NotOk("该环境不允许真删除项目数据"); + return ResponseOutput.NotOk("当前运行环境下,不允许删除项目数据。"); }